What Exactly is a Room Salon?

A room salon is a type of private karaoke bar where patrons can sing their coronary heart out, enjoy drinks, and infrequently, have interaction in dialog with hostesses or hosts. Unlike conventional karaoke bars, room salons offer personal rooms for groups, making certain a extra intimate and unique experience.


These establishments are notably well-liked in nations like South Korea, Japan, and China, where they serve as a social hub for professionals seeking to unwind. While the concept of a room salon might sound mysterious to many, it's essentially a high-end entertainment venue that prioritizes privateness and leisure.



The Role of a Room Salon Part-time Employee

Working part-time in a room salon encompasses a selection of roles. From being a hostess/host to working behind the scenes, there are multiple job opportunities. Here’s a breakdown:



  • Hostess/Host: The main perform of a hostess or host is to engage with the customers, making them really feel comfy and entertained. This involves everything from singing along during karaoke classes to indulging in conversations, making certain that the patrons have a memorable expertise.

  • Waitstaff: Responsibilities embody serving drinks and snacks, maintaining the cleanliness of the rooms, and attending to any wants of the guests in a professional method.

  • Receptionist: The receptionist is the primary point of contact, greeting shoppers, managing reservations, and handling funds.

Challenges to Consider


Despite the numerous advantages, working at a room salon does come with its set of challenges. It’s crucial to weigh these elements earlier than diving into this part-time enterprise:



  • Late Working Hours: The late-night shifts can disrupt your sleep cycle and social life.

  • Emotional Labor: Engaging with totally different patrons requires emotional resilience as you would possibly encounter difficult customers.

  • Work Environment: The setting can be loud and boisterous, which is most likely not suitable for everybody.

  • Regulations and Safety: Ensuring that the establishment adheres to native regulations and prioritizes worker security is important.
